File tree Expand file tree Collapse file tree 2 files changed +25
-0
lines changed
Expand file tree Collapse file tree 2 files changed +25
-0
lines changed Original file line number Diff line number Diff line change 1+ const GITHUB_ACCESS_TOKEN_PATH = "login/oauth/access_token" ;
2+ const GITHUB_AUTHORIZE_PATH = "login/oauth/authorize" ;
3+ const GITHUB_BASE_URL = "https://github.com/" ;
4+ const GITHUB_CLIENT_ID = process . env . GITHUB_CLIENT_ID ;
5+ const GITHUB_CLIENT_SECRET = process . env . GITHUB_CLIENT_SECRET ;
6+ const GITHUB_REDIRECT_URL = process . env . GITHUB_REDIRECT_URL ;
7+ const GITHUB_SCOPE = "read:user" ;
8+
9+ export {
10+ GITHUB_ACCESS_TOKEN_PATH ,
11+ GITHUB_AUTHORIZE_PATH ,
12+ GITHUB_BASE_URL ,
13+ GITHUB_CLIENT_ID ,
14+ GITHUB_CLIENT_SECRET ,
15+ GITHUB_REDIRECT_URL ,
16+ GITHUB_SCOPE ,
17+ } ;
Original file line number Diff line number Diff line change 1+ import { UrlBuilder } from "@/core/url/url" ;
2+ import { GITHUB_BASE_URL } from "./constants" ;
3+
4+ export class GithubUrlBuilder extends UrlBuilder {
5+ constructor ( ) {
6+ super ( GITHUB_BASE_URL ) ;
7+ }
8+ }
You can’t perform that action at this time.
0 commit comments